122,644 is a composite number, even.
122,644 (one hundred twenty-two thousand six hundred forty-four) is an even 6-digit number. It is a composite number with 6 divisors, and factors as 2² × 30,661. Written other ways, in hexadecimal, 0x1DF14.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 122644, here are decompositions:
- 47 + 122597 = 122644
- 83 + 122561 = 122644
- 167 + 122477 = 122644
- 173 + 122471 = 122644
- 191 + 122453 = 122644
- 251 + 122393 = 122644
- 257 + 122387 = 122644
- 281 + 122363 = 122644
Showing the first eight; more decompositions exist.
